How they compare
New Caledonia currently reports 52.1% against 18.2% in IDA total, a difference of 33.9%.
That makes New Caledonia's figure about 2.9 times IDA total's.
The two have swapped places 9 times across 49 shared years of data; in 1964 it was IDA total ahead.
IDA total ranks 15th and New Caledonia ranks 16th of 47 groups.
Across the 7 decades both report, IDA total averaged higher in 5 and New Caledonia in 2.

About this data
Merchandise exports to low- and middle-income economies in East Asia and Pacific are the sum of merchandise exports from the reporting economy to low- and middle-income economies in the East Asia and Pacific region according to World Bank classification of economies. Data are as a percentage of total merchandise exports by the economy. Data are computed only if at least half of the economies in the partner country group had non-missing data.
